Front
What is a perfect square?
Back
A perfect square is a number that can be expressed as the product of an integer multiplied by itself. For example, 1, 4, 9, 16, and 25 are perfect squares.

Front
What is a perfect cube?
Back
A perfect cube is a number that can be expressed as the product of an integer multiplied by itself twice. For example, 1, 8, 27, and 64 are perfect cubes.
